The hunt is on for buildings at risk

SAVE Britain’s Heritage needs your help! We are currently researching for next year's annual Buildings at Risk catalogue and register.

We also want to hear about Grade I and II* listed buildings at risk which are vacant and for sale. Please do get in touch about suitable buildings you may have seen in your local area or on travels throughout England and Wales.

Buildings feature online and around 100 new entries will be chosen for inclusion in our annual catalogue with the aim of inspiring and empowering people to take a more active role in protecting and cherishing their historic environment.
